Community Ground, Hortontown

Interments in the COMMUNITY GROUND, HORTONTOWN



"Old Gravestones of Dutchess County, New York" by J. W. Poucher published in 1924, page 67.


Note: Some of Poucher's listings have been found to be inaccurate, so use these with caution. If you find any inaccuracies in this listing please send them to me so that I may correct them. Lynn Brandvold  Thanks.


CLASSIFICATION; Community ground.
LOCATION: At Hortontown in the Shenandoah Valley.
CONDITION: In fair order.
INSCRIPTIONS: 21 in number. Copied December 6, 1913, by J. W. Poucher, M. D., and Mrs. Clarence Fowler.
REMARKS: Still in occasional use.
